A Magistrate Court in Wuse, Abuja, has granted bail to Inspector Adebiyi Adenusi, a 48-year-old police officer who was dismissed and detained following a controversial comment he made in a WhatsApp group. Adenusi, who had served in the Nigeria Police Force for 23 years, was arrested on June 23, 2025, and taken into custody at the Force Intelligence Department (FID). His detention followed remarks suggesting that officers consider going on strike to demand better welfare packages for both serving and retired personnel. The Nigeria National League (NNL) has taken a firm stance against financial indiscipline by barring five clubs from registering for the upcoming 2025/26 season. The affected teams are: Gombe United Heartland FC Lobi Stars Akwa United Sunshine Stars According to a circular signed by the league’s Chief Operating Officer, Danlami Alanana, the decision was made because these clubs failed to settle financial obligations owed to players, coaches, and administrators. The Nigerian Safety Investigation Bureau (NSIB) has revealed that toxicological tests carried out on the flight crew of an Air Peace aircraft that veered off the runway at Port Harcourt International Airport on June 13, 2025, returned positive results for drugs and alcohol. In a preliminary report released on Friday, the Director of Public Affairs and Family Assistance Bureau, Mrs. Bimbo Olawumi Oladeji, confirmed that both the captain and first officer were indicted after tests showed traces of alcohol consumption.
